Hi.

I've got an AB9 motherboard (not sure if it's an AB9 Pro or not. I don't think so). Recently my computer's refused to boot up. With the power turned on, the red light on the motherboard still lights, and when I press the button nothing happens. Actually, a few days ago "2" then "F" was appearing on the error window, but now absolutely nothing happens.

Basically, I'm wondering if the fault is with the motherboard or with the CPU. Also, I've been having issues with my graphics card lately - an odd coincidence that both would start failing at the same time...

Anyway, I don't have a spare CPU that I can test in the motherboard and I don't have a spare motherboard that will take my CPU (Intel Core2 Duo E6400). Is there any other way I can determine where the fault is so that I know what part to replace?
